4. Fault Isolation
_______________
A. If the test gives a different maintenance message, you can find the related trouble shooting procedure in the applicable Page Block 101.
R **ON A/C 001-049, 051-099, 101-149, 151-199, 201-299, 301-399,
B. If the test confirms the fault for the cockpit zone, with the pushbutton switch HOT AIR, which is installed on the panel 30VU, set to on (with the FAULT and OFF legends off) or OFF:
- do a check that the resistance of the cockpit-duct temperature sensor (15HK) measured between connector A/E and A/F and connector A/C and A/D is in these limits (Ref. ASM 21-63/03):
Temp (Deg.C) OHMS ---------------------------
+ 10 18820 +/- 5 %
+ 18 13340 +/- 5 %
+ 25 10000 +/- 5 %
+ 30 8197 +/- 5 %
+ 40 5598 +/- 5 %
+ 50 3903 +/- 5 %
(1) If the resistance values are out of the specified limits:
- replace the SENSOR-DUCT TEMPERATURE,COCKPIT (15HK) (Ref. AMM TASK 21-63-15-000-001) and (Ref. AMM TASK 21-63-15-400-001).
(2) If the fault continues:
- do a check that the cockpit temperature sensor (21HK), housing, ducts and flexible hoses are free from contamination, are not damaged and that the sense line has no leakage (Ref. AMM TASK 21-63-17-210-001).
(3) If the fault continues:
- do a check that the resistance of the cockpit temperature sensor (21HK) measured between connector A/A and A/B and connector A/E and A/D is in these limits (Ref. ASM 21-63/03):
